虛擬服務器(Virtual Server)是現代計算技術中的重要概念,尤其對于網絡與信息安全軟件開發領域具有關鍵意義。它指的是通過虛擬化技術在單個物理服務器上運行多個獨立的虛擬服務器實例。每個虛擬服務器可以擁有自己的操作系統、資源配置和應用程序,彼此之間相互隔離,仿佛它們是獨立的物理服務器。這種技術不僅提升了資源利用效率,還增強了系統的靈活性和可擴展性。
在網絡與信息安全軟件開發中,虛擬服務器扮演著多重角色。它允許開發人員在隔離的環境中測試和部署安全軟件,如防火墻、入侵檢測系統或加密工具,而無需依賴昂貴的物理硬件。這種隔離性降低了潛在風險,確保惡意代碼或漏洞不會擴散到主系統。虛擬服務器支持快速克隆和快照功能,使開發者能夠輕松回滾到先前狀態,這對于模擬網絡攻擊場景或進行安全審計至關重要。
虛擬服務器促進了云計算和分布式網絡的發展,成為許多網絡安全解決方案的基礎。例如,企業可以利用虛擬服務器構建私有云環境,以托管敏感數據和應用程序,同時通過虛擬化層實施訪問控制和監控機制。在軟件開發過程中,虛擬化平臺如VMware或KVM常用于創建沙盒環境,幫助識別和修復安全漏洞。
虛擬服務器不僅是資源優化的工具,更是網絡與信息安全軟件開發的基石。通過理解其原理和應用,開發人員能夠構建更可靠、高效的安全系統,以應對日益復雜的網絡威脅。